Delving into the Mechanics: Numbers Speak Volumes
The brilliance of Picross lies in its elegant simplicity. Each row and column boasts a sequence of numbers representing contiguous blocks of filled squares. For instance, a “3,1” clue means there are three consecutive filled squares followed by a gap of at least one empty square and then a single filled square. The player’s task is to decipher these numerical riddles, meticulously marking the grid according to the clues.
As you progress through puzzles, more intricate patterns emerge. Multiple clues within a row or column might necessitate overlapping block placements. This is where the true beauty of Picross shines – the process of cross-referencing clues and strategically filling squares, watching as the pixelated image slowly emerges from the grid’s emptiness.
The Art of Deduction: Sharpening Your Logic Muscles
Picross S5 doesn’t just offer a series of puzzles; it cultivates a mindset of logical reasoning. Each puzzle becomes a mini-mystery to be unraveled, prompting players to analyze clues, consider possibilities, and systematically eliminate incorrect placements.
Here’s a breakdown of the key deduction techniques:
- Singles: Identify rows or columns where the numerical clue matches the grid size. This indicates that all squares within that row or column should be filled.
Clue | Row/Column Size | Action |
---|---|---|
5 | 5 | Fill all squares (a complete horizontal or vertical line) |
-
Edges: When a clue is close to the edge of the grid, it often dictates the placement of filled squares adjacent to the edge.
-
Overlapping Clues: Identify rows or columns where multiple clues overlap. Carefully analyze their relative positions to determine the correct block placements within those shared spaces.
